Soil Utilization Optimization and Configuration
Soil is one of the most important natural resources on our planet, providing the foundation for agriculture, forestry, and construction. However, with increasing population and industrialization, the demand for land has grown significantly, leading to soil degradation, erosion, and desertification. Therefore, soil utilization optimization and configuration have become crucial to ensure sustainable development and protect the environment.
1. The Concept of Soil Utilization Optimization
Soil utilization optimization refers to the process of maximizing the benefits of land use while minimizing the negative impacts on soil quality and environmental sustainability. It involves a careful analysis of the soil characteristics, climate, topography, and human activities to determine the best use of the land. The goal is to achieve a balance between economic, social, and environmental objectives.
2. The Strategies of Soil Utilization Optimization
There are several strategies for optimizing soil utilization, including:
a. Crop Rotation: Crop rotation is the practice of growing different crops in the same field over time. It can help to maintain soil fertility, control pests and diseases, and reduce the need for fertilizers and pesticides.
b. Conservation Agriculture: Conservation agriculture is a farming system that aims to conserve soil, water, and biodiversity while increasing yields. It involves minimum tillage, permanent soil cover, and crop rotation.
c. Agroforestry: Agroforestry is the practice of integrating trees with crops and livestock in the same field. It can help to improve soil fertility, reduce erosion, and provide additional income.
d. Land Use Planning: Land use planning is the process of analyzing and allocating land for different purposes, such as agriculture, forestry, urbanization, and conservation. It can help to prevent conflicts between different land uses and ensure sustainable development.
3. The Benefits of Soil Utilization Optimization
Soil utilization optimization can bring numerous benefits, including:
a. Improved Soil Quality: By adopting sustainable land use practices, soil quality can be improved, leading to increased productivity and yield.
b. Reduced Environmental Impact: Sustainable land use practices can help to reduce soil erosion, water pollution, and greenhouse gas emissions, leading to a more sustainable environment.
c. Increased Food Security: By optimizing soil utilization, food production can be increased, leading to improved food security for the growing population.
d. Increased Economic Development: Sustainable land use practices can provide additional income and employment opportunities, leading to increased economic development in rural areas.
In conclusion, soil utilization optimization and configuration are essential for sustainable development and environmental protection. By adopting sustainable land use practices, we can ensure that the benefits of the land are maximized while minimizing the negative impacts on soil quality and the environment. It requires a multidisciplinary approach and collaboration between different stakeholders to achieve a balance between economic, social, and environmental objectives.
